Marko Đorđević (Serbian Cyrillic: Марко Ђорђевић; born in Belgrade, SR Serbia, SFR Yugoslavia on 6 September 1978) is a retired Serbian alpine skier. He participated at the 1998 and 2002 Winter Olympics. In 1998 he was a flagbearer for Federal Republic of Yugoslavia.
Marko Djurdjević (born January 23, 1979) is a German illustrator and concept artist of Serbian descent, best known for his character designs. He works for Marvel Comics , and has produced a large body of cover art , as well as promotional designs, character concepts, and interior artwork.

My Morning Laughter (Serbian: Moj jutarnji smeh; Serbian Cyrillic: Мој јутарњи смех) is a 2019 Serbian feature film written and directed by Marko Đorđević, which was his directing debut. [1] [2] [3] The film premiered as part of the 2019 Belgrade Festival of Auteur Film where it won the Grand Prix award.
